After driving my '97 Bravada for almost 6 months now, some things annoyed me:

-Door Storage Pockets that separate from door panel and rattle over bumps
-Dex-Cool Sludge
-Vanity Mirror Doors Broken, So as to fall off when operating sun visor
-Envelope Straps on Sun Visor Sag
-Cargo Cover whips open when hitting a bump
-Composite headlights are way too dim. After the Quad-Beam Mod, though, they are fine.
-Glovebox (Pre Passenger's Side Airbag Models) rattles against latch... A bit of electrical tape wrapped around latch worked fine.
-Rear Wiper Motor uses plastic gears, they always get stripped of teeth.
-Power Mirror Switch's plastic support underneath it breaks, causing switch to fall into the trim hole.
-Window Switch/Lock Illumination doesn't work
-Window Lockout Switch breaks. I jumped two wires from the switch, so it is bypassed permanently.
-Screw Tabs on dash speaker grilles break, causing the grilles to rattle when driving over bumps
-Leather seats rub against center console cover causing a rubbing noise...
-G80 Posi-Trac Rear ends are known to self-destruct...

...And I still love this truck to death...

Default 97 Blazer- 189,000 miles.

My personal experiences...

Brake lines on top of frame rails rust out.
Anti-stop brakes. I never fail to roll right past my mailbox in wintertime if there is the slightest bit of packed snow or ice on the road (why do I stop better with cars that don't have anti-lock brakes?)
New fuel system from gas cap/filler neck to fuel filter.
Remote oil lines... replaced twice
Going onto my third a/c compressor.
Rebuilt the faulty connectors/wiper motor circuit board myself.
Intake manifold gasket was leaking out the backside.
Front door pins/bushings need replacing. Any shift in trucks position makes the doors squawk and groan.
Sideview mirrors shake in the wind.
Hole worn in drivers seat. Appears to be a metal bar inside that wears thru.
Heater blower motor needs replacing.
Heater fan speed switch needs replaced.
anti-lock brake sensor was rubbing on hub, thought I had a hub ready to give out until I pulled my brake rotor off and saw the sensor... pried the sensor away from the hub and the dry squeak went away.

Had an '88 Blazer before this one.
Rear trannymount, balljoints, fuel pump, remote oil filter lines and 4x4 vacuum switch got the most attention.
